    Is any G3 stuff dforce?

    Not unless it was released after the advent of dForce (and it specifically says dForce). Some PA's will put out dForce outfits that are both G8 and G3. 

    That being said, with a little experimentation and trial and error, you can easily convert most anything to dForce. You just have to learn how to paint a dForce weight map. For example, pictured below is a G2F dress converted to dForce - 

    Amazing job with the dress! I would have never thought it was G2

    Thanks! It's a kitbash of a few different things, but the dress is https://www.daz3d.com/arthurian-outfit-for-genesis-2-female-s and converted to dForce. It autofits surprisingly well and converts to dForce with minimal effort...just a little painting on a dForce weight map and that's it.  

    The dress texture also converts to Iray quite well.

    The outfits are made for earlier generation characters, however Evilinnocence also offers their CrossDresser app for free (a fairly intuitive clothing conversion software, which includes clear instructions and obvious check-boxes for customization). Though the software is free, and many licenses for various figures are free, some of the figure licenses do cost a few bucks (they have bills to pay, also).
